15 lines
489 B
Python
15 lines
489 B
Python
import frappe
|
|
from custom_ui.db_utils import build_success_response, build_error_response
|
|
|
|
|
|
@frappe.whitelist()
|
|
def get_incomplete_bids(company):
|
|
print("Getting Incomplete Bids")
|
|
try:
|
|
filters = {'status': "Unscheduled", 'company': company}
|
|
count = frappe.db.count("On-Site Meeting", filters=filters)
|
|
print("Incomplete Bids:", count)
|
|
return build_success_response([count])
|
|
except Exception as e:
|
|
return build_error_response(str(e), 500)
|
|
|